Ballard Power Systems, Inc. (NASDAQ:BLDP – Free Report) (TSE:BLD) – Investment analysts at Cormark upped their Q3 2025 EPS estimates for Ballard Power Systems in a note issued to investors on Tuesday, August 19th. Cormark analyst M. Whale now expects that the technology company will earn ($0.09) per share for the quarter, up from their prior forecast of ($0.11). The consensus estimate for Ballard Power Systems’ current full-year earnings is ($0.54) per share. Cormark also issued estimates for Ballard Power Systems’ FY2025 earnings at ($0.35) EPS, Q1 2026 earnings at ($0.07) EPS, Q2 2026 earnings at ($0.07) EPS, Q3 2026 earnings at ($0.07) EPS, Q4 2026 earnings at ($0.05) EPS and FY2026 earnings at ($0.27) EPS.
BLDP has been the subject of several other reports. Roth Capital raised their price objective on shares of Ballard Power Systems from $1.25 to $1.80 and gave the stock a “neutral” rating in a research report on Monday, August 11th. BMO Capital Markets raised their price objective on shares of Ballard Power Systems from $1.00 to $1.10 and gave the stock an “underperform” rating in a research report on Tuesday, August 12th. Susquehanna raised their price objective on shares of Ballard Power Systems from $1.30 to $2.00 and gave the stock a “neutral” rating in a research report on Monday, July 21st. National Bank Financial upgraded shares of Ballard Power Systems to a “hold” rating in a research report on Sunday, June 8th. Finally, Lake Street Capital cut shares of Ballard Power Systems from a “buy” rating to a “hold” rating in a research report on Monday, August 11th. Eleven investment analysts have rated the stock with a Hold rating and four have issued a Sell rating to the company’s stock. Based on data from MarketBeat.com, the stock has a consensus rating of “Reduce” and a consensus target price of $1.51.
Ballard Power Systems Price Performance
Shares of NASDAQ BLDP opened at $1.90 on Thursday. Ballard Power Systems has a 52 week low of $1.00 and a 52 week high of $2.28. The stock has a market capitalization of $569.75 million, a price-to-earnings ratio of -1.92 and a beta of 1.76. The firm has a 50-day simple moving average of $1.79 and a 200-day simple moving average of $1.46. The company has a quick ratio of 8.32, a current ratio of 9.31 and a debt-to-equity ratio of 0.03.
Ballard Power Systems (NASDAQ:BLDP – Get Free Report) (TSE:BLD) last issued its earnings results on Monday, August 11th. The technology company reported ($0.08) EPS for the quarter, beating analysts’ consensus estimates of ($0.10) by $0.02. The business had revenue of $17.98 million during the quarter, compared to analysts’ expectations of $17.94 million. Ballard Power Systems had a negative net margin of 409.35% and a negative return on equity of 21.52%.
Institutional Investors Weigh In On Ballard Power Systems
Institutional investors have recently made changes to their positions in the stock. Two Sigma Investments LP increased its position in shares of Ballard Power Systems by 58.4% during the fourth quarter. Two Sigma Investments LP now owns 1,793,296 shares of the technology company’s stock valued at $2,977,000 after acquiring an additional 661,413 shares during the last quarter. Mirae Asset Global Investments Co. Ltd. increased its position in shares of Ballard Power Systems by 39.1% during the first quarter. Mirae Asset Global Investments Co. Ltd. now owns 385,643 shares of the technology company’s stock valued at $440,000 after acquiring an additional 108,364 shares during the last quarter. Millennium Management LLC increased its position in shares of Ballard Power Systems by 79.9% during the fourth quarter. Millennium Management LLC now owns 2,652,624 shares of the technology company’s stock valued at $4,404,000 after acquiring an additional 1,177,718 shares during the last quarter. Public Employees Retirement System of Ohio acquired a new stake in shares of Ballard Power Systems during the fourth quarter valued at about $150,000. Finally, Raymond James Financial Inc. acquired a new stake in shares of Ballard Power Systems during the fourth quarter valued at about $27,000. 28.02% of the stock is currently owned by institutional investors and hedge funds.
Ballard Power Systems Company Profile
Ballard Power Systems Inc engages in the design, development, manufacture, sale, and service of proton exchange membrane (PEM) fuel cell products. The company offers its products for power product comprising for bus, truck, rail, marine, stationary, and emerging market, such as material handling, off-road, and other applications.
Further Reading
- Five stocks we like better than Ballard Power Systems
- What is a penny stock? A comprehensive guide
- Toll Brothers: A Great Buy and Hold Stock With Risks in 2025
- What is the NASDAQ Stock Exchange?
- Lowe’s Builds Value for Investors: Still a Good Buy in 2025
- The Basics of Support and Resistance
- Jackson Hole 2025: Fed’s Signal Could Shift Stocks Fast
Receive News & Ratings for Ballard Power Systems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Ballard Power Systems and related companies with MarketBeat.com's FREE daily email newsletter.